KPMG is currently seeking a Digital Adoption Technical Program Manager to join our Digital Nexus technology organization.

Responsibilities:
  • Serve as the organization's technical subject matter expert on the WalkMe platform, providing guidance on solution architecture, integrations, and platform capabilities while leading the technical development of high-profile solutions
  • Act as a liaison between business, IT, and vendor partners to translate requirements into technical solutions, and regularly communicate progress, timelines, and resource needs to senior leadership
  • Design, implement, document, and maintain WalkMe governance, including branding, change management, and best practices to ensure scalability, reliability, and new feature adoption of WalkMe's updates/releases
  • Oversee rigorous QA processes, conduct builder audits, and manage troubleshooting for all key WalkMe implementations to maintain high standards across the enterprise
  • Lead and mentor a team of technical Digital Adoption Platform (DAP) builders and analysts, fostering skill development, promoting collaboration, and ensuring accountability for high-quality outcomes
  • Analyze platform usage data to identify opportunities for enhancement and develop technical documentation and training materials to support team and stakeholder enablement
  • Act with integrity, professionalism, and personal responsibility to uphold KPMG's respectful and courteous work environment
Qualifications:
  • Minimum five years of recent experience in technical program management, with a focus on digital adoption platforms, systems integrations, or scaled enterprise software implementations
  •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university in a technical field such as Computer Science, and Management of Information Systems is preferred
  • Advanced proficiency with the WalkMe platform, complemented by expert-level skills in JavaScript, jQuery, HTML, and CSS for creating sophisticated and custom solutions
  • Strong understanding of modern web technologies, UX principles, and the complexities of enterprise IT environments
  • Demonstrated ability to operationalize technical programs at an enterprise scale and a proven track record of guiding and developing technical builders and engineers
  • Exceptional problem-solving abilities combined with excellent communication and stakeholder management skills
